Kentucky’s Sports Betting Off To Impressive Start

Kentucky’s Sports Betting Off To Impressive Start

Share This Tags

Kentucky Governor Andy Beshear recently shared positive news about sports betting in the state, highlighting a promising start for this emerging form of entertainment. Since the launch of mobile betting, over $232 million has been wagered digitally, indicating a strong embrace of this exciting activity by Kentuckians. Besides providing excitement for sports fans, legalizing sports betting offers an opportunity for Kentucky to generate additional revenue, with an estimated $23 million per year expected to flow into the state’s coffers.

The foundation for Kentucky’s entry into sports betting was laid by House Bill 551, which played a crucial role in establishing regulations. This bill introduced a tax on sports betting to ensure regulated revenue distribution. Wagers made at licensed facilities are taxed at 9.75 percent, while online or smartphone wagers face a slightly higher tax rate of 14.25 percent.

While the economic benefits of sports betting are clear, it is important to prioritize responsible gambling practices. Recognizing this, the Kentucky Council on Problem Gambling (KYCPG) has taken proactive steps to provide resources and support to individuals at risk of developing gambling problems. Kentuckians can find information on the risks and warning signs of gambling addiction through KYCPG.org or by contacting the helpline at 800-GAMBLER.

The KYCPG offers assistance through the Problem Gambling Assistance Fund, which receives 2.5 percent of the revenue generated from sports betting. This fund plays a critical role in providing support and resources to those affected by gambling addiction, ensuring that treatment and counseling services are readily available.

The rise of mobile apps has significantly contributed to the success of sports betting in Kentucky. With nearly 500,000 betting accounts created through these platforms, individuals can conveniently place bets using their smartphones or tablets. The user-friendly interfaces and seamless experiences offered by these apps have undoubtedly contributed to the popularity of mobile betting.

In addition to benefiting the state’s finances, the revenue generated from sports betting makes a significant contribution to the Kentucky permanent pension fund. By allocating these funds to the pension system, the state aims to strengthen retirement security for its residents, ensuring a brighter future for all.

As sports betting continues to gain popularity, Kentucky remains committed to maintaining oversight and regulation to ensure a safe and fair betting environment. The revenue generated will not only support the administration and oversight of sports betting but also provide vital assistance to those affected by gambling problems.
